1. Permaculture & Holi Festival Celebration (Okhaldhunga)

Dates: 09.-21.06.2025
Focus Areas: Environmental sustainability, permaculture, and cultural exchange
Location: Nisankhe, Okhaldhunga District (approx. 8–10 hours from Kathmandu)
Participation Fee: 270 EUR + 100 EUR transportation

This workcamp focuses on permaculture and sustainable agriculture in a remote Himalayan region. Volunteers will work alongside local farmers to cultivate crops, build compost systems, and design eco-friendly farming practices. In addition to hands-on farm work, participants will prepare for and celebrate Holi, Nepal’s vibrant Festival of Colors, with the local community.

Highlights:

  • Work directly with Nepali farmers using permaculture principles

  • Celebrate Holi in a rural village setting

  • Learn about climate challenges affecting Nepal’s agriculture

  • Experience authentic cultural immersion in a remote, welcoming community

 

2. Arts & Crafts with Children (Jitpurphedi, Kathmandu Valley)

Dates: 09.-20.06.2025
Focus Areas: Child development, creativity, education
Location: Jitpurphedi community, Tarakeshwor Municipality (outskirts of Kathmandu)
Participation Fee: 270 EUR + 30 EUR transportation

This project offers a creative platform for volunteers to engage with local children through art, music, dance, and crafts. Volunteers will design and lead expressive sessions that help children explore their emotions, improve coordination, and unlock their creativity. The project also promotes cross-cultural friendship and solidarity among youth.

Highlights:

  • Teach and facilitate creative workshops (drawing, painting, origami, music, dance)

  • Support children’s development through play and expression

  • Collaborate with local volunteers and educators

  • Experience rural life just outside the capital city
